VQDAY 23rd June 2010

Last year 3.6 million vocational qualifications were awarded and millions of people will achieve similar success this year. This vocational achievement is celebrated every June on VQ Day, a date fast becoming a fixture in the education calendar.

23 June 2010 will mark the third VQ Day - a celebration of the people who gain vocational qualifications every year. VQ Day will raise the stature and demonstrate the benefits of practical and vocational qualifications to future learners, employers, opinion formers and the wider public.

VQ Day is led by Edge, the independent education foundation, in conjunction with the vocational qualifications community including: the Association of Colleges (AoC), the Association of Learning Providers (ALP), Association of Scotland's Colleges (ASC), Award Scheme Development and Accreditation Network (ASDAN), City & Guilds, CollegesWales, Department for Business, Innovation and Skills (DBIS) Department for Employment and Learning (DELNI), Edexcel, EDI, the Federation of Awarding Bodies (FAB), the FE Reputation Strategy Group (FERSG), Hackney Community College, the Institute of Leadership & Management (ILM), National Training Federation for Wales, Ofqual, Ofqual Northern Ireland, OCR, Scottish Government, Scottish Qualifications Authority (SQA), Scottish Training Federation (STF), UKSkills, Qualifications & Curriculum Authority (QCA) and the Welsh Assembly Government among others.
